Tinning
noun, verb
noun, verb ·Uncommon ·Advanced level
Definitions
Noun
- 1 A covering or lining of tin.
"[…] he admits that sometimes poisonings produced by utensils with worn tinnings are not caused by saturnine colic."
- 2 the application of a protective layer of tin wordnet
- 3 the application of a thin layer of soft solder to the ends of wires before soldering them wordnet
